Course details

Introduction to Carbon Fiber: Overview, Types, and Properties
Carbon Fiber Manufacturing Processes: Precursor Materials, Spinning, Stabilization, Carbonization, and Surface Treatment
Global Carbon Fiber Market: Trends, Growth Factors, and Key Players
Applications of Carbon Fiber: Aerospace, Automotive, Construction, Energy, Sports Equipment, and Consumer Electronics
Advanced Composites: Carbon Fiber Reinforced Polymers (CFRP) and Nano-enhanced Carbon Fibers
Sustainability in Carbon Fiber Production: Recycling, Waste Reduction, and Green Manufacturing Technologies
Carbon Fiber Regulations and Standards: Quality Control, Safety Measures, and Environmental Compliance
Innovations in Carbon Fiber Technologies: Emerging Trends and Future Perspectives
Supply Chain Management: Procurement, Logistics, and Risk Management in Carbon Fiber Industry
